Data forwarding method and apparatus based on Ethernet drive

A forwarding method and Ethernet technology, applied in the field of Ethernet-driven data forwarding methods and devices, can solve the problems of increasing network message processing time, network message transmission efficiency and rate limitation, and limiting network throughput, etc., to achieve Effects of reducing processing time, increasing processing speed, and improving speed and efficiency

Inactive Publication Date: 2011-08-24
ZTE CORP
View PDF0 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

In this way, sending each frame of network message to the LINUX protocol stack for processing will increase the processing time of the network message in the LINUX protocol stack, which will greatly limit the transmission efficiency and rate of the network message, thereby limiting network throughput

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Data forwarding method and apparatus based on Ethernet drive
  • Data forwarding method and apparatus based on Ethernet drive
  • Data forwarding method and apparatus based on Ethernet drive

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0035] The technical solution of the present invention will be further described in detail below in conjunction with the drawings and specific embodiments.

[0036] The invention is based on the Ethernet-driven data forwarding method, combines PHP and Ethernet-driven routers to process the transmission data, adjusts the LINUX-based Ethernet driver's data transmission and reception process, and skips normal and redundant Ethernet Driven data processing flow, thereby reducing the processing time of data in the LINUX protocol stack.

[0037] In the present invention, the forwarding of the network message without being processed by the LINUX protocol stack is called fast forwarding.

[0038] The network message exists in the form of a data packet in the data processing flow of the present invention. The processing of the network message by the driving receiving end is based on the descriptor of the packet header. The descriptor is a field in the packet header used to describe the data pa...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ention discloses a data forwarding method based on an Ethernet driver, which comprises the following steps: a packet header processor (PHP) confirms that a current data packet needs to be quickly forwarded and finds a matching quick forwarding entrance of the current data packet in a quick forwarding table; after verifying that the current data packet is a TCP control message but not a transmission control protocol (TCP) control message or the current data packet is not a timeout user datagram protocol (UDP) message, a driver receiving terminal sends the current data packet to a driversending terminal through the quick forwarding port; the driver sending terminal forwards the data packet. The invention further discloses a data forwarding device based on the Ethernet driver, and based on the method and the device of the invention, the processing time of data packets in the LINUX protocol stack can be saved.

Description

technical field [0001] The present invention relates to data transmission technology, in particular to an Ethernet-driven data forwarding method and device. Background technique [0002] With the rapid development of network technology, the data volume of various business types such as voice and telephone data, real-time video data, and Internet browsing data in the network has increased sharply; at the same time, ordinary home users have more and more requirements for network transmission quality and network bandwidth. high. Obviously, the data transmission based on the Ethernet router is bound to become an important direction of future development. [0003] At present, compared with the uplink router based on Asymmetric Digital Subscriber Line (ADSL, Asymmetric Digital Subscriber Line), the uplink router of Ethernet based on LINUX has greatly improved its performance, but it is still in the forwarding of network packets. There is a bottleneck, and the so-called bottlenec...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Patents(China)
IPC IPC(8): H04L12/56H04L12/70H04L29/06
Inventor 李稳郭辉
Owner ZTE CORP
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products